Liver King: ‘If The Rock Can Have a F*cking Mammoth Cheat Day Every Week, So Can Liver King’

Liver King took part in a massive feast that didn't involve any raw meat: "Whole animal or whole pizza, I already told you nothing goes to waste."

Written by Doug Murray

Published on7 April, 2023 | 7:04 PM EDT

Updated on7 April, 2023 | 7:05 PM EDT

Ask Question? 3
Liver King The Rock Cheat Day

Liver King & The Rock (Credit: Instagram)

Fitness sensation Brian Johnson (well known as Liver King) finally took a break from eating raw meat. In a recent Instagram post, Liver King showed off a junk food feast and compared it to Dwayne ‘The Rock’ Johnson’s cheat meals. 

Liver King’s popularity in the fitness community grew rapidly due to his obscure all-meat diet, impressive physique, and a lifestyle he refers to as ancestral. He and his family live by nine ancestral tenets that influence their daily lives. These values center around community, family, health, and wellness. While advocating for this way of life, Johnson has encouraged others to switch to a carnivore-based diet and stressed that his physique was crafted naturally. 

In response to his claims of being natural, popular podcast host Joe Rogan went on air and said he wasn’t falling for Johnson’s schtick. Rogan insisted that Johnson was using steroids to enhance his body. These insinuations fueled Johnson’s popularity but he continually denied using any performance-enhancing drugs. 

Liver King Natty Or 58 Days
Liver King via @liverking

Last year, Derek from YouTube’s More Plates More Dates, released leaked emails detailing Liver King’s steroid cycle and blood work. The shocking discovery led to Johnson issuing a public apology. He vowed to become natural and offered consistent updates on the new journey. In his latest endeavor, Johnson took part in an “overdue” cheat meal.
